Taxonomic Classification

Rank Heller's Broad-nosed Bat Museum Beetle
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Chordata (Chordates) Arthropoda (Arthropods)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Insecta (Insects)
Order Chiroptera (Bats) Coleoptera (Beetles)
Family Phyllostomidae Dermestidae
Genus Platyrrhinus Anthrenus
Species Platyrrhinus helleri Anthrenus museorum

Evolutionary Relationship

Heller's Broad-nosed Bat and Museum Beetle share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
